Effective communication is crucial when navigating hostage maps, where every moment counts and missteps can lead to failure. To begin, establish a clear command structure among teammates. This can involve designating roles such as anchor, support, and entry to ensure everyone knows their responsibilities. Use concise, direct language when calling out enemy locations or coordinating movements. Consider using numbered callouts for each area of the map to streamline communication. For example, instead of saying, 'They're by the bank', you could say, 'Enemies at point 2'. This specificity reduces confusion and helps everyone stay on the same page.
Moreover, actively listen to your teammates to foster a collaborative environment. This not only involves hearing their words, but also understanding their intent and responding accordingly. Implementing a routine check-in process can be beneficial; for instance, after securing a hostage, take a moment to regroup and share updates on ammo, health status, and strategies for advancing. Always encourage teammates to voice their observations or concerns, as this insight can be invaluable. Moreover, using voice lines or quick commands in-game can enhance reaction times when tension runs high. Remember, strong communication is the backbone of success in hostage maps, so prioritize teamwork and clarity above all.
In the realm of CSGO gameplay, Hostage Maps stand out due to their unique combination of objectives and tactical gameplay. Unlike classic bomb defusal maps, hostage maps necessitate a different approach, where players must prioritize the rescue of hostages rather than simply eliminating the opposing team. This shift in focus encourages a more strategic style of play, often leading to intense standoffs and coordinated team efforts. The maps are designed with intricate layouts, providing numerous choke points and hiding spots that require players to think on their feet, making every game a fresh experience.
Another distinctive feature of Hostage Maps in CSGO is their emphasis on team coordination and communication. Teams must work together to escort the hostages to safety, making use of effective cover and suppressing enemy fire. This dynamic fosters a sense of camaraderie among players, as success often depends on executing well-timed strategies and adhering to a common goal. The varied environments and unique design elements of these maps also add an exciting layer to gameplay, allowing for diverse tactical options and memorable moments that set them apart from more traditional combat-focused maps.
